  • 4 2 reviews

    1a Evergreen Street, Cork

    Yangtze River - Cork

    ChildrensParties wrote on 21 December 2009

    I've tried quite a few Chinese takeaways over the years but still haven't come across one that beats the Yangtzee River. Their chicken curry is one of the best out there with whole chunks of fresh chicken breast and not the stringy stuff you get elsewhere. The portions are generous with a chicken curry, fried rice and chips enough to feed 3 for around 8 euros. Another massive plus for me is that they deliver quite quickly and I usually get mine delivered withing 30 to 40 minutes which is good considering I live 15 minutes outside the city.

    One tip I would suggest is asking for fresh chips when ordering. I only say this because I had a couple of reheats in the past and the chips were not great but if you ask them for freshly prepared chips they have no problem doing it for you.
